Cake shop stops on the way. 1st stop, Kilmelford café and shop. Closed on Mondays but open for the rest.
2nd stop. Crafty Kitchen in Ardfern. Scones, butties etc. Supposedly vegetarian but you can order a bacon roll. Opposite that is the Galley or Lorn. Fancy meals, pub food or just beer outside on the benches.
3rd stop, Kilmartin museum and café. Scones, cakes, beer, cider and good coffee.
